Coleman Powermate 6875 Help (gx340)
I recently acquired a Coleman Powermate 6875 with a Honda GX340 engine. I was told the carburetor was bad and it was missing a few parts. I cleaned the carburetor and switched the main jet with a carb from another gx340 off a pressure washer for troubleshooting. I compared the floats and everything was within range. I purchased an air filter assembly and the manual choke which I noticed was missing. When I was installing them I noticed that the solenoid to the top right of the pull start does not have wires. The carburetor did not have a solenoid at the base of it either. I have searched a handful of hours for a model specific shop manual and an auto throttle assembly (I think?) and I have had no luck. I broadened the search and still nothing. Looked long into an automatic throttle on other models and I'm lost with wiring. What am I missing here?
I can get the generator started using starter fluid but it shuts down after. I removed the fuel filter for troubleshooting and that will get replaced when I have her running. I noticed the muffler is missing bolts to the cylinder head. I have attached pictures of what's all here, as well as where the butterfly is positioned with the choke on and off.
